    Boost Mobile is an American wireless service provider owned by Dish Wireless. It uses the Dish, AT&T and T-Mobile networks to deliver wireless services. As of Q3 2023, Boost Mobile, along with its sister brands Boost Infinite, Gen Mobile, and Ting Mobile had 7.50 million customers.

    Boost Mobile was founded by Peter Adderton in Sydney, Australia in 2000. [1] Optus began licensing the Boost Mobile brand that same year. [2] In 2012, Optus ended its business relationship with Boost; [2] [3] they subsequently switched resell access to the Telstra network, [3] with Telstra reportedly "looking to chase the youth market".
